I have a dormancy question about this species.

I have just recently brought this indoors for the winter. This is my
first year growing this and have had it for about 4 months now. It
did not put on any new growth, but when I re-potted it in late August
it was just starting to produce a lot of new roots.

I had to re-pot almost everything I had because my soil was not
draining well at all.

The light level has dropped for this plant since I brought it inside
3 weeks ago. The leaves are turning a little yellow. No new growth
yet above soil level.

Does this Species have a distinct dormant period?

Or should I attribute the yellowing to possibly slight over watering
and not enough light since it was moved indoors?

Does this species require bone dry conditions during dormancy?
